Average cost of local Lake Morton-Berrydale, WA movers
Hiring a moving company in Lake Morton-Berrydale is definitely the most convenient way to move, but that convenience comes at a higher cost than a DIY approach. You'll need to decide whether you want movers to do all the heavy lifting for you or if you'd rather save money by doing at least some of the work yourself.
Here's how much movers cost in Lake Morton-Berrydale:
Home Size | Avg. Total Cost | Cost/hour | # of Movers | # Hours |
---|---|---|---|---|
Studio | $526 | $178 | 2 movers | 3 hours |
1 Bedroom | $704 | $181 | 2 movers | 4 hours |
2 Bedroom | $1,094 | $248 | 3 movers | 5 hours |
3 Bedroom | $2,439 | $355 | 4 movers | 8 hours |
4 Bedroom | $2,790 | $351 | 4 movers | 9 hours |
5+ Bedroom | $4,307 | $507 | 5 movers | 10 hours |

Average cost of labor-only moving companies in Lake Morton-Berrydale, WA
Expect to pay between $30 and $40 an hour for each labor-only mover in Lake Morton-Berrydale. Depending on how many crew members you need, the total hourly rate can range from $60 to $80.
Most studios and one-bedrooms require just two movers. Larger homes — two or three bedrooms — generally need three or four movers, and anything beyond that will require a team of four to five movers.

Factors that affect the cost of your Lake Morton-Berrydale move
The exact amount you’ll pay for your move depends on the specific details of your move. That said, here are some of the most common factors that can influence the price of your Lake Morton-Berrydale move:
- Where you’re moving: The farther the distance between your current home and your new one, the more you can expect to pay. A local move within the same city or nearby area will usually cost less than a long-distance or cross-country relocation due to fuel, mileage, and labor time.
- How much stuff you have: More belongings mean more work. Larger moves often need a bigger truck and additional crew members, which increases the overall cost.
- Your moving method: Full-service movers handle everything for you, but that convenience comes at a price. Choosing a DIY option, like a moving container company, can be more affordable if you’re willing to do the heavy lifting yourself.
- The services you select: Extra services like packing, unpacking, or premium insurance will add to your total. Even if you're going DIY, hiring help for loading and unloading will bump up your budget.
- Your moving date: Moving prices fluctuate based on demand. You'll pay more during the summer, on weekends, or at the start or end of the month. Mid-week and mid-month moves usually come with lower rates.
Quick tips for a stress-free move
- Consider extra insurance. Full-service movers must provide basic coverage — called released value protection — at no additional charge. It’s free, but offers very limited protection: just $0.60 per pound per item, no matter what it’s worth. So, if a 25-pound TV valued at $1,000 gets damaged, you’d only be reimbursed $15 ($0.60 x 25 pounds). Many movers — and some home insurers — also offer full-value insurance based on your item’s actual worth for an added fee.
- Confirm your move is approved. Certain neighborhoods, especially those with HOAs, may restrict moving days or hours. Be sure to check those policies ahead of time and notify your property manager of your planned move-in or move-out date.
- Keep key documents ready. If you’re moving in or out of an apartment complex, you may need to present proof of mover’s insurance and possibly an elevator reservation. These details are often found in your moving agreement, so pull them together early to avoid last-minute scrambling.
